Xing Yang
About
Xing Yang is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Electrical and Electronic Engineering and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ition.
According to data from OpenAlex, Xing Yang has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 451 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 22 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 13 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ering and 8 papers in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ition. Recurrent topics in Xing Yang’s work include Soft Robotics and Applications (10 papers),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(6 papers) and Advanced MEMS and NEMS Technologies (5 papers). Xing Yang is often cited by papers focused on Soft Robotics and Applications (10 papers), Robotics and Sensor-Based Localization (6 papers) and Advanced MEMS and NEMS Technologies (5 papers). Xing Yang coll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Xing Yang's co-authors include Yu‐Chong Tai, Chih‐Ming Ho, Joon Mo Yang, Charles Grosjean, Amish Desai, Stephen L. Mayo, Elaine M. Marzluff, Tze-Jung Yao, Hongyu Yu and Max Q.‐H. Meng and has published in prestigious journals such as Analytical Chemistry, IEEE Access and Sensors and Actuators A Physical.
